56dff91d5338f1457518877.pngBrits Critics' Choice and BBC Sound of 2016 Nominee56dff932e29da1457518898.jpgAnnounces New Single 'Don't Worry About Me'  LISTEN HERE "A raw, unfiltered voice, nurtured in secret and about to echo against the walls of much bigger rooms" – The Quietus"one of the U.K.'s buzziest young singers" - Nylon"Every now and then a vocalist comes along and blows you away, Frances is that vocalist." -iD"Paving the way for a hugely successful future" – DIY"a surprising change of pace" - Noisey"sharp, honeyed vocals will likely earn her comparisons to the R&B-borrowing pop of fellow Brits Adele & Sam Smith" – FaderIt's been just under a year since the release of her debut single 'Grow' saw her win over critics and audiences alike, and now British singer, Frances, releases new single 'Don't Worry About Me' on Capitol Records this March 9th.The follow-up to her acclaimed single 'Borrowed Time' (co-written with Howard Lawrence from Disclosure), 'Don't Worry About Me' is a stripped-back confessional that sees the artist's voice take centre-stage once again before building to a euphoric and monumental close.  Speaking on the track, Frances says "I wrote this song about someone very close to me. It's my way of saying that it's my turn to be strong and brave for them now, just as they have been for me.

Frances released her debut EP 'Grow' on Communion Records in June. Less than a year later and the young artist has solidified her status as one of 2016's fastest rising stars, sweeping up nominations for both the Brits Critics' Choice and BBC Sound of 2016 poll as well as recently selling out a headline show at Union Chapel. Now, Frances releases 'Don't Worry About Me' ahead of her first European headline tour this spring, (including a stop at London's KOKO) as well as confirmed appearances at SxSW and this year's  Coachella, Blissfields, Festival No. 6 and Wildlife Festivals.Live Dates:
